HashKey IPO: Hong Kong Crypto Investor Targets Ambitious $500M Raise

A bustling Hong Kong skyline with digital overlays, symbolizing HashKey Group's ambitious IPO and significant cryptocurrency investment.

The world of digital assets constantly evolves, bringing forth significant milestones. A major development is unfolding in Asia’s financial hub. Hong Kong-based cryptocurrency investment firm HashKey Group is reportedly planning a groundbreaking HashKey IPO. This move could redefine the landscape for cryptocurrency investment firms globally. Reports suggest the company aims to raise an ambitious sum, potentially up to $500 million, through an initial public offering in the city. This potential listing marks a pivotal moment for the burgeoning digital asset sector.

Navigating Hong Kong’s Evolving Crypto Landscape

Hong Kong has actively worked to establish itself as a leading global hub for virtual assets. The city’s regulators have implemented a comprehensive framework for licensing virtual asset service providers (VASPs). This proactive regulatory environment likely played a crucial role in HashKey Group’s decision. For instance, the Securities and Futures Commission (SFC) introduced new rules allowing retail investors to trade major cryptocurrencies on licensed platforms. This progressive approach contrasts with some other jurisdictions, which maintain a more cautious stance.

The regulatory clarity in Hong Kong Crypto markets provides a stable foundation for firms like HashKey. It fosters trust among institutional investors and enhances market integrity. HashKey Group’s Role in the Digital Asset Ecosystem

HashKey Group operates a diverse portfolio of businesses, making it a comprehensive player in the digital asset space. Its services span several critical areas:

  1. Exchange Operations: HashKey operates a licensed virtual asset exchange in Hong Kong, offering secure trading services.
  2. Brokerage Services: It provides over-the-counter (OTC) trading and brokerage solutions for institutional clients.
  3. Asset Management: The firm manages various digital asset funds, catering to professional investors.
  4. Venture Capital: HashKey Capital invests in promising blockchain and crypto startups, fostering innovation.

This multi-faceted approach allows HashKey to capture value across different segments of the digital asset lifecycle. Its robust infrastructure and regulatory compliance position it as a trusted partner for both retail and institutional clients.
